Understanding Recovery Phrases
The recovery phrase (seed phrase) is a sequence of words that can regenerate your entire wallet:
- Contains all information to recreate Kyber-768/SPHINCS+ keys
- Allows wallet restoration on any compatible device
- Anyone with the phrase has full access to your funds
- Cannot be changed or reset—treat as permanent
Step-by-Step Backup Procedure
- Open your SynX quantum-resistant wallet
- Navigate to Settings → Backup
- Enter your wallet password to reveal the phrase
- Write each word clearly in order on paper
- Verify by re-reading each word carefully
- Store immediately in secure location
Recommended Storage Methods
Metal Backup (Best):
- Stamp words on stainless steel or titanium plate
- Fire and water resistant
- Long-term durability
Paper Backup:
- Use archival quality paper
- Store in waterproof container
- Consider lamination for protection
- Never photograph your recovery phrase
- Never store digitally (computer, cloud, email)
- Never share with anyone
- Never enter on any website
Geographic Distribution
Consider storing backup copies in multiple locations:
- Home safe
- Bank safety deposit box
- Trusted family member's secure location
Verification Testing
Periodically verify your backup without risking funds:
- Install wallet on separate device
- Select "Restore from Recovery Phrase"
- Enter your backed-up phrase
- Verify the wallet generates same addresses
Frequently Asked Questions
What if I lose my recovery phrase?
There is no recovery without the phrase. Always maintain secure backups before funding your SynX quantum-resistant wallet.
Can I change my recovery phrase?
No. To get a new phrase, create a new wallet and transfer funds.
